Oracle SQL Developer
Oracle SQL Developer Features
  • SQL Worksheet for running queries
  • DB Object Browser for exploring database objects
  • Database Reports for generating reports
  • Editors for PL/SQL objects like functions, procedures, packages
  • DBA tools for managing users, roles and storage
  • Data Modeler for designing and modeling databases
  • Data Migration tools for migrating from third-party databases
  • Version control system integration
  • Code snippets and templates
  • Integrated unit testing

Oracle SQL Developer
Oracle SQL Developer

Pros

  • Free and included with Oracle database licenses
  • Rich feature set for database development and administration
  • Runs on Windows, Mac and Linux
  • Integrates with popular version control systems
  • Actively developed and supported by Oracle

Cons

  • Only works with Oracle databases
  • Steep learning curve for some advanced features
  • Limited options for UI customization
  • Not as lightweight as some competing database tools
  • Requires Java Runtime Environment
